Alibaba Group Holding’s open-weight Qwen artificial intelligence models have accumulated more than 3 billion global downloads in the past six months, eclipsing Meta Platforms Inc., Alphabet Inc., and domestic peers to capture the top spot in open-source AI adoption, according to a report published by Hugging Face Inc. on August 14, 2026.
The Shift in Open-Source Model Dominance
The race for open-weight supremacy has hit an inflection point. According to Hugging Face’s state of open models report, Alibaba’s explosive growth far outpaces Western tech giants in total global uptake. Google recorded 418 million downloads for its models in 2026, while Meta stood at 227 million over the same period.
Open-source architecture changes the economics of deployment. Instead of relying strictly on proprietary APIs with rigid rate limits and per-token pricing, engineers pull model weights directly to fine-tune them on local GPU clusters.
Ecosystem Expansion and the 300,000-Derivative Milestone
Scale in open-source AI is measured by downstream forks, fine-tunes, and community adoption. Alibaba disclosed that its Qwen family has open-sourced more than 460 distinct models. These base architectures have catalyzed a secondary economy, spawning over 300,000 derivative models built by independent developers and enterprises.
When an ecosystem hits that level of fragmentation, platform lock-in weakens. Developers can swap out base weights, optimize quantization levels for edge hardware, and run inference locally without paying continuous rent to cloud providers.
How the Global Open-Weight Leaders Compare in 2026
| Organization / Family | Reported Download Volume | Primary Ecosystem Status |
|---|---|---|
| Alibaba (Qwen) | 3 Billion+ (Past 6 Months) | 460+ open-source models, 300k+ derivatives |
| Google (Alphabet) | 418 Million (2026) | Proprietary and open-weight variants |
| Meta Platforms | 227 Million (2026) | Llama family open-weight ecosystem |
